当前位置: 首页 > news >正文

万象EXCEL制作(四)格式解读theme1.xml ——东方仙盟练气期

这个文件定义了 Excel 文档的整体视觉主题,包括颜色方案、字体方案和效果样式。它确保整个文档(表格、图表、形状等)有统一的视觉风格。

主要组成部分:

1. 颜色方案 (clrScheme)

  • 定义了文档的基础调色板,如:
    • dk1/lt1: 深色 / 浅色文本和背景
    • dk2/lt2: 次要深色 / 浅色
    • accent1~accent6: 6 个强调色
    • hlink/folHlink: 超链接和已访问链接颜色

2. 字体方案 (fontScheme)

  • majorFont: 标题等重要文本使用的字体
  • minorFont: 正文等次要文本使用的字体
  • 拥护多种语言脚本的字体映射

3. 格式方案 (fmtScheme)

  • 预设的填充样式、线条样式、效果样式和背景填充
  • 包括纯色、渐变、阴影等效果定义

初学者入门指南

如果你想在程序中操作 Excel 主题,有两种方式:

1. 启用现成的库(推荐)

  • Python:
    • openpyxl 支持基本样式设置
    • XlsxWriter 可创建自定义格式
  • C#:
    • ClosedXML 献出简单的主题设置接口
  • Java:
    • Apache POI 拥护部分主题操作

2. 直接操作 XML(进阶)

  • 理解 theme1.xml 结构后,可以:
    • 替换颜色值来改变主题色
    • 修改字体映射
    • 自定义渐变和效果

入门建议

  1. 先从简单开始:学会读写数据、设置基本单元格格式
  2. 理解样式层次:主题→样式→单元格格式的继承关系
  3. 实践小项目
    • 创建带格式的报表
    • 制作数据可视化图表
    • 实现动态样式调整

heme1.xml 中的 <clrScheme> 定义了一整套主题颜色,这些颜色会渗透到 Excel 文档的各个视觉元素中,确保整体风格统一。

颜色方案的工作原理

基础颜色角色

  • dk1/lt1:默认文本 / 背景色(自动适应深色 / 浅色模式)
  • dk2/lt2:次要文本 / 背景色
  • accent1~accent6:6 个强调色,用于突出显示
  • hlink/folHlink:超链接和已访问链接颜色

对 Excel 元素的具体影响

1. 表格内容

  • 单元格文本默认使用 dk1 颜色
  • 单元格背景默认使用 lt1 颜色
  • 条件格式会优先使用强调色系列

2. 图表

  • 图表系列颜色默认按 accent1accent6 循环使用
  • 图表标题、坐标轴等文字使用 dk1
  • 图表背景使用 lt1

3. 形状与 SmartArt

  • 新建形状默认使用 accent1 填充
  • 形状轮廓使用 dk1 或 dk2
  • SmartArt 图形颜色方案基于主题色生成

4. 样式与模板

  • Excel 内置的 "主题单元格样式" 会随主题色变化
  • 标题、副标题等预设样式自动使用主题色

实用技巧

快速修改主题

  • Excel 界面:页面布局 → 主题 → 颜色
  • 或直接修改 theme1.xml 中的颜色值

颜色引用机制

  • Excel 内部使用 themeColor+tint/shade 引用主题色
  • 这样即使更换主题,颜色关系也能保持一致

简单示例

如果你修改 accent1 颜色值:

xml

你会发现:

  • 所有运用 "强调色 1" 的表格元素颜色都变为橙色
  • 图表中第一个数据系列颜色变为橙色
  • 使用主题样式的单元格背景色相应变化

阿雪技术观


让我们积极投身于技术共享的浪潮中,不仅仅是作为受益者,更要成为贡献者。无论是分享自己的代码、撰写技术博客,还是参与开源项目的维护和改进,每一个小小的举动都可能成为推动手艺进步的巨大力量

Embrace open source and sharing, witness the miracle of technological progress, and enjoy the happy times of humanity! Let's actively join the wave of technology sharing. Not only as beneficiaries, but also as contributors. Whether sharing our own code, writing technical blogs, or participating in the maintenance and improvement of open source projects, every small action may become a huge force driving technological progrss.

http://www.rkmt.cn/news/13808.html

相关文章:

  • 2025 年热转印花膜厂家最新推荐排行榜:覆盖硅胶,五金,塑胶,ABS,水杯等领域,权威推荐优质品牌解决采购难题
  • 核相的基本知识
  • 2025 年废气处理制造商最新推荐排行榜:权威盘点综合实力与服务能力,甄选行业优质品牌
  • 详细介绍:FreeRTOS---任务级和中断级临界区管理使用的理解与源码分析
  • 2025 年国内电容品牌最新推荐排行榜:固态电容,高压电容,安规电容,CBB电容,超级电容等多品类优质厂商权威盘点,助力企业精准选型
  • 【光照】[PBR][法线分布]GGX实现方法对比
  • PS中如何让文字中两行文字实现左对齐且中间部分文字对齐
  • 前端获取接口材料流程
  • APEX实战第5篇:利用APEX程序直观体验向量近似检索能力
  • 告别复制粘贴!Chat2File-DeepSeek 让 DeepSeek 对话成果直接变“成品” - 指南
  • 构建易受攻击的AWS DevOps环境:CloudGoat场景实践
  • MX 练石 2025 NOIP #10
  • 修复lazarus/fpc在windows不支持中文及空格目录(三)总结
  • 价值共生的语法革命:从“悬荡悟空”到“元人文构境”
  • 2025年中国超声波清洗机源头厂家最新权威推荐排行榜:聚焦核心优势精选超声波清洗机品牌助力企业选购
  • 无刷电机关键参数的测量方法详解
  • 课上及课下问题汇总
  • 4 个支持在线编辑的PPT模板网站,不用下载软件!
  • res := model.UserConsume{}与res := model.UserConsume{}区别
  • PS与可画基础介绍
  • OneNote 安装 OneNote Gem 的第三方插件
  • 第2周
  • PWN手的成长之路-03-bjdctf_2020_babystack
  • WordPress文章设置固定链接或永久链接 - 教程
  • 个人用云计算学习笔记 --15. (Linux 系统启动原理、Linux 防火墙管理)) - 实践
  • 2025/9/28
  • ISO 雨晨 26200.6588 Windows 11 企业版 LTSC 25H2 自用 edge 140.0.3485.81 - 教程
  • 集合进阶-collection集合
  • 【SCI一区】模糊斜率熵 Fuzzy Slope Entropy+状态分类、故障诊断! - 教程
  • 计算机核心课